A UK bank has moved to a four-day work week -- without cutting pay.
London A British bank has adopted a four-day work week for all its employees without cutting pay, saying it's the largest UK company so far to make such a move.
Atom Bank announced on Tuesday that it had also reduced the weekly hours of its 430 staff to 34 from 37.5 and expected most workers to take either Monday or Friday off. The change is voluntary and would mean staff working slightly longer days. The policy, which took effect on November 1, was introduced to support Atom's employees'"mental and physical well-being," and improve productivity, the company said. The majority of its workers have switched to the new work week.
